PHOENIX (AP) — Cliff Pennington’s sacrifice fly to deep left field drove in the winning run in the bottom of the 10th inning as the Arizona Diamondbacks beat the Colorado Rockies 4-3 on Friday night.
Welington Castillo led off the 10th against Yohan Flande (0-1) with a double off the fence in right field. Castillo moved to third on Chris Owings’ single and scored easily on Pennington’s fly ball.
Pennington had the game-tying hit in the sixth inning and earned the third walkoff win for Arizona this season. Andrew Chafin (5-0) got the win in relief after pitching a scoreless 10th.
The Rockies lost a chance to take the lead in the top of the 10th after getting the first two batters on base. Pinch-hitter Michael McKenry lined out to shortstop Nick Ahmed, who doubled off Wilin Rosario at second. Then Chafin struck out Drew Stubbs to end the inning.
